#f206f5 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#f206f5 is composed of 94.9% red, 2.4% green and 96.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.2% cyan, 97.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 3.9% black. It has a hue angle of 299.2 degrees, a saturation of 95.2% and a lightness of 49.2%. #f206f5 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ff0cff with #e500eb. Closest websafe color is: #ff00ff.

Shades and Tints of #f206f5
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0f000f is the darkest color, while #fffbff is the lightest one.

Tones of #f206f5
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#817a81 is the less saturated color, while #f206f5 is the most saturated one.
